Real authentic Lutch jerseys do not come with fight straps. There's no differentiation between authentic and replica Lutch jerseys. They is what they is. They are more like the traditional CCM 550's. I love them for what they are.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

DerbyCoyote Posted November 20, 2009 Report Share Posted November 20, 2009 A CCM 6100 in 52 would match a CCM 550 in XL I believe (I'm a size down from that, 48 and L). The Lutch jersey should follow the same scale as that for you, so another 52. I'd imagine there'll be some quirks to how the Russians cut their jerseys though; the sleeve thing and you noticed the length of the jersey, I'd concur with that one too. The good thing there is Lutch jerseys aren't too expensive, so it's not a massive risk. EDGE you probably need to size up because of the cut, I wear a 52 in EDGE (although I'm OK with a 50, depending on what I wear under it), so for you I'd guess 54. Problem here is the cost for getting it wrong is high (because of Reebok's over-inflated prices). Best way to tell of course is to try one on, easier said than done to find a place you can do that though I'm sure.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
